Introduction
Power management integrated circuit (PMIC) is an integrated circuit (IC) designed to manage power in a system, including data processors and other components. PMICs are used in a wide variety of applications, from personal electronics to wearable and automotive devices. Among them, supervisors, also known as power supervisors, are specialized PMICs that are designed to monitor different power domains, detect fault conditions, provide protection, and take corrective action when required. The MAX6702ARKA+ is a supervisor IC with adjustable, uncommitted output and low-current input, designed to monitor power rails, such as battery and system power, and alert the system when the voltage exceeds a programmed threshold. Additionally, the MAX6702ARKA+ provides a regulated enable output to provide pre-defined enable pins for downstream devices.
